The null and alternate hypotheses are: H0 : 1 = 2 H1 : 1 2 A random sample of 8 observations from one population revealed a sample mean of 23 and a sample standard deviation of 2.5. A random sample of 9 observations from another population revealed a sample mean of 25 and a sample standard deviation of 1.3. The population standard deviations are unknown but assumed to be equal. At the 0.05 significance level, is there a difference between the population means? Required: a. State the decision rule. (Negative amounts should be indicated by a minus sign. Round your answer to 3 decimal places.)

b. Compute the pooled estimate of the population variance. (Round your answer to 3 decimal places.)

c. Compute the test statistic. (Negative amount should be indicated by a minus sign. Round your answer to 3 decimal places.)

d. State your decision about the null hypothesis. multiple choice 1

  • Do not reject H0.
  • Reject H0.

e. The p-value is multiple choice 2

  • between 0.1 and 0.05.
  • less than 0.001.
  • between 0.02 and 0.05.
  • between 0.001 and 0.01.
  • between 0.1 and 0.2.
